For linear antennas for communication, we usually analyze the radiationcharacteristics in a homogeneous isotropic medium. Research shows that the atmosphereand the Earth’s surface have shown a certain macroscopic properties of uniaxialanisotropy, in these related applications, so research the linear antennas’ radiationcharacteristics in uniaxial anisotropy medium is more practical significance. This paperaims to study the linear antennas’ radiation characteristics in anisotropic medium,comparative analysis the linear antennas’ radiation characteristics in isotropic mediumand anisotropic medium and seek some understanding of the laws in theory.Firstly, according to the basic idea of linear antennas’ radiation characteristics, makeuse of the current element Green’s function in an isotropic medium, using numericalintegration methods to establish any linear antenna current distribution ofelectromagnetic fields calculation method. By calculating the half-wave dipole’selectromagnetic fields and half-wave dipole’s normalized orientation function, we verifythe feasibility of the method.Secondly, based on electromagnetic theory without coordinates, obtain the currentelement Green’s function in anisotropic medium. Using numerical integration methods,establish an arbitrary linear antenna, arbitrary current distribution of electromagneticfields calculation method. By calculating the ring current element electromagnetic fieldsand magnetic dipoles electromagnetic fields, we verify the feasibility of the method.Lastly, according to the previously established calculation method of linearantennas’ radiated electromagnetic fields in isotropic and anisotropic medium,comparative analysis the half-wave dipoles’ radiation characteristics and helical antennas’radiation characteristics. Get some meaningful conclusions, the maximum radiationvalue’s location in isotropic media and the maximum radiation value’s location inanisotropic media is same.These conclusions have a very important significance to antenna design inanisotropic background., for example, multi-component electromagnetic propagation logging antenna system design.
